I don't know my version or loader
Open the Minecraft launcher and look at the profile you play on — it names both, like fabric-loader-1.21.4. The version also shows in the bottom-right corner of the game's main menu.
No loader in the profile name? Then it's plain Minecraft, and these mods won't run — you need Fabric or NeoForge installed first.
OpenBoatUtils
OpenBoatUtils is a client mod that gives server plugins an interface to modify boat physics. If you want to play with modified physics, you can join servers that support OpenBoatUtils (like frosthex.com and mc.boatlabs.net, where certain tracks have modified physics), or you can test the mod with commands in singleplayer.
Feature showcase:
There is more information about the features and how they work on the wiki.
For plugin developers, the wiki also includes documentation for the packet api.
Requires Fabric API.
